Born to Borleas and Sarah (Howarth) Fielding, sister to Amelia(Bennett),Sarah(Longshaw),John 1831,Borleas 1834, and Ruth(Coates). Mother to Margaret Elizabeth Runcorn. Baptised in Cathedral Manchester Church 2 November 1823. Married to Joseph Runcorn 15 November 1840 at St Mary the Virgin in Eccles. She is on the 1841 Census at the home of her mother Sarah. Then she drops out of sight. Her Husband James is seen with his daughter Elizabeth at his parents house in the 1851. The daughter is also on the 1851 Census with her Grandmother Sarah. The homes are in the same neighborhood, so I assume she went back and forth from Grandparents to Grandparents. Then James is seen in 1861 without his daughter at his parents house, and drops out of sight. No record of the child after 1851. There are prison records for both Margaret and Joseph.
